Pom121 is one of the integral membrane components of the nuclear pore complex (NPC) in vertebrate cells. Unlike ro- dent cells carrying a single POM121 gene, human cells possess multiple POM121 gene loci on chromosome 7q11.23, as a consequence of complex segmental-duplications in this region during human evolution. In HeLa cells, two full-length Pom121 are transcribed and translated by two distinct genetic loci. RNAi experiments showed that efficient depletion of both Pom121 proteins significantly reduces assembled NPCs on nuclear envelope. Pom121-depletion also induced clustering of NPCs, indicating its role on maintenance of NPC structure/organization. (c) 2007 Federation of European Biochemical Societies. Published by Elsevier B.V.
